Time to address the Luongo thing:


If management wasn't just pulling our leg about Luongo being on a SHORT leash, they have to start Scneider.

1) With respect to adressing the team issue, usually the team reacts well to "the wakeup call" or the shakeup per se.

2) Although Luongo is the reason why we're not getting blown out of the water, he's also not the reason why we're winning either.

I hate to say it but playoffs is just an unforgiving beast; even though you play the game well, 85% of the time, unfortunately, all it takes is one weak goal to undo the team.

I don't care if it was a 5 on 3, but that tying sharp angle shot 5-holer by Mike Richards on Game 1 should've been routine as he was square to the shooter.

Game 2, even though it was a breakaway, Luongo shouldn't get dangled that bad with respect to Dustin Brown's 2nd goal. Reminds me of Marchand's back breaking goal back in the SCF with the same dangle.


At the end of it, although he's a good goaltender, he's still needs to do better as the margin of errors at a play off environment could be a difference of 1 goal; definitely better than Quick who's really standing his ground as the King's last line of defense. We can blame the team all we want and deservedly so, but Luongo needs to share it with his team as he too also needs to kick it up a notch and tighten up to near perfection (which will probably what we'll need from him from this point forward)



We have a wildcard in Schneider who possibly can momentarily outplay Luongo at a given night; we've seen it happen. I really wouldn't be opposed if they played this hand for the next game. If they do, it's going to be one hell of a brave move.
